Output 5109fadaa50780d5369f5f42235709b8d86acf8cc254446244f3c771c7191877:1

value
570225
script pubkey
OP_0 OP_PUSHBYTES_20 397170429440cfa09c387f71c97e6e47c15c7bb4
address
ltc1q89chqs55gr86p8pc0acujlnwglq4c7a5xcqq72
transaction
5109fadaa50780d5369f5f42235709b8d86acf8cc254446244f3c771c7191877
spent
true